How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cobble Hill?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cobble Hill Studio Apartments | C$1,938 | C$1,580 | C$2,645 |
Cobble Hill 1 Bedroom Apartments | C$2,341 | C$1,575 | C$4,490 |
Cobble Hill 2 Bedroom Apartments | C$3,099 | C$1,895 | C$4,500 |
Cobble Hill 3 Bedroom Apartments | C$3,730 | C$1,375 | C$5,000 |
Cobble Hill 4 Bedroom Apartments | C$1,904 | C$1,300 | C$4,800 |
